The Weiser Wolverines are taking a road trip to square off against the Parma Panthers at 5:30 p.m. on Tuesday. Parma took a loss in their last game and will be looking to turn the tables on Weiser, who comes in off a win.
Weiser took a loss when they played away from home on Tuesday, but their home fans gave them all the motivation they needed on Wednesday. They sure made it a nail-biter, but they managed to escape with a 3-2 victory over Fruitland.
Weiser hit Fruitland with a three-pronged attack, as the team got scores from
Carlos Lopez,
Santiago Perez, and
Julio Hernandez.
Meanwhile, Parma unfortunately witnessed the end of their three-game winning streak on Tuesday. They came up short against Fruitland, falling 6-1. Having soared to a lofty five goals in the game before, the Panthers couldn't push the score so high this time.
The win got Weiser back to even at 3-3. As for Parma, their loss dropped their record down to 3-1-1.
